Hiking the five shrines of Togakushi — Okusha, Chusha, Hokosha, Kuzuryusha, and Hinomikosha — is a rewarding journey through lush forests, ancient cedar avenues, and sacred sites in Nagano Prefecture.
The traditional route begins at Hokosha (Lower Shrine) and ends at Okusha (Upper Shrine), covering about 10–12 km in total.
